Professional athletes originally from the Reno Sparks area

Shannon Bahrke- 2002 Silver medalist and 2010 Bronze medalist  in Freestyle Ski at the Winter Olympics. 2007 Silver and 2003 World Cup Freestyle Bronze medalist. Born in Reno November 7, 1980. 

Luke Babbitt- Forward for the Portland Trail Blazers 2010, National Basketball Association Moved to Reno at age 9. Attended and played basketball at Galena High School and the University of Nevada, Reno http://renosparkswiki.org/Luke_Babbitt

Jacob Dalton- 2012 Summer Olympic Gymnastic Team member. Vault Gold Medalist 2009, 2011, 2012 and Floor Gold Medalist 2011, 2012 Visa Championships. Born in Reno, attended Spanish Springs High School and trained at Gym Nevada. 

Armon Johnson- Drafted by the Portland Trail Blazers in 2010. Attended Hug High School and the University of Nevada, Reno. 

Joe Wieland- Right handed pitcher, San Diego Padres. Attended Bishop Manogue High School , received Nevada state Player of the Year.
